We are pleased to announce Jim Loggins has joined the Board of Directors for Many Hands.

Jim is a market and client partner executive with Ernst and Young’s financial services practice. Jim is responsible for leading relationships with select global financial organizations and helping executives identify innovative solutions to today’s most pressing issues. With over 20 years of experience in sales and leadership positions, Jim has a sincere passion for helping organizations in the financial services and insurance sector.

Jim first became exposed to Many Hands in 2016 by way of a short-term mission trip to Haiti through his home church, Lutheran Church of Hope.

“I connected deeply with the people of Haiti and the work God was doing through Many Hands. Since 2016, I have participated in and led many trips to Haiti. Back in the US, we are frequent supporters of Many Hands Thrift Markets and events such as the Business Breakfast,” shares Jim. “The heart of Many Hands stands out to me the most and is one of the reasons I believe deeply in the organization. From the leadership to the volunteers, being love in action is on display. Many organizations have mission/purpose statements; I feel Many Hands lives it.”

Jim uses his identity statement, “I’m a highly favored, deeply blessed, imperfect but forgiven child of God,” as a guide to what God is calling him to do.

About Many Hands:

Many Hands is an Iowa-based nonprofit creating local and global life-transformation. Established in 2008, the organization aims to ignite generosity, grow community, and take people on IMPACT journeys to carve a new, better path to live. Each year, the organization reaches at least 25,000 people through their Haitian operations, IMPACT Journeys, and Many Hands Thrift Markets located in Clive, Grimes, Merle Hay, and Spencer, Iowa.

Many Hands is called to transform together, to be love in action, in a broken world.
